BMS lockout after the C.A 6116N sat unused in a carry case for months

Lithium-ion packs left discharged for extended periods drop below the BMS recovery threshold — typically around 2.5V per cell for a 10.8V three-cell pack. When that happens, the protection circuit locks out charge current entirely, and the instrument shows nothing or a flashing error on connection. The fix is a slow pre-charge pulse from a compatible charger that forces the cells back above the recovery floor before normal charging resumes. Once cell voltage climbs above approximately 9V pack-total, the BMS re-enables the charge path and normal charging proceeds.

Readings resetting or dropping out mid-logging session

This is a voltage sag failure, not a calibration fault. When the analyzer sustains a heavy sensor load — simultaneous clamp input, display backlight, and active data logging — total current draw climbs enough to pull pack voltage below the instrument's brownout threshold, triggering a reset. A degraded or partially charged original pack fails this load; a fresh 5200mAh pack at full charge holds the voltage rail above that threshold. Before a long logging session, charge the pack fully and confirm the instrument's battery indicator reads 100% at startup.
